Tracy - Verified booking
The chalet was clean, spacious and comfortable.
Set in a beautiful location not too far from places to visit such as Glastonbury Tor and Clarks Village in Street. Various supermarkets within driving distance. Very peaceful location and great views, pond seemed well stocked with fish. Out of the three chalets Primrose is on the end, Foxglove the middle and Bluebell by the lane. Had a peacock pay a visit, saw deer, a pheasant and butterflies. Lovely powerful shower. Would only say for feedback purposes it was lacking in utensils if you wanted to cook in. Could do with a small pirex bowl, slotted spoon, better can opener, casserole dish and baking tray. More cups as well. Oven gloves otherwise you have nothing to grab the grill with. Luckily I brought all this myself. Hairdryer and fan would be a nice edition. Overall though a great place to stay. Wooden bench on the veranda turns into a table, novel invention.

Anthony - Verified booking
Excellent stay at The Retreat, lovely big comfy bed, very clean, hot tub was fab (someone else commented on hooks for dressing gowns, they are in place now).
Milk, apple juice and delicious lemon drizzle cake was a nice touch. We had everything we needed. Communication with owner was fab. We did have a problem with the heating, but the fire in the lounge warms the place very quickly, and there is a heater in the bedroom as well, which again, warms the place quickly. Apart from the towel rail in the bathroom the radiators are not really needed anyway. Yes, there is noise from the main road, but it didn't really bother us (& we've in a cul-de-sac at home). I would not advise walking to the pub, too dangerous. And yes, the TV is too high on the wall, but again, didn't spoil our stay. Would recommend based on cleanliness, comfort, hot tub and location (plenty of places to visit within 1 hours drive).
